Funeral Service For

MOTHER QUEEN VICTORIA HANNA-MILLER, 82

of Poinciana Ave., South Beach and formerly of Snug Corner, Acklins, who died on November 30, 2017, will be held on Saturday, December 16, 2017 at 11:00 a.m. at Ebenezar Mission Baptist Church, St. Charles Vincent Street. Officiating will be Rev. Michael Symonette, assisted by Rev. Ricardo Symonette and Other Ministers. Interment will follow in Lakeview Memorial Gardens, John F. Kennedy Drive.
